Ok the axles should work as long as they are from a b16 powered ef (88-91) civic/crx or a 90-93 integra. Remember the integras got b16's in the xsi. As for your crossmember you can hack it up, my buddies did this on thier b16 turbo'd rex and they are now buying an aftermarket one. Inovative racing sells one for 200bucks that allows you to run the 92-95 civic half size radiator which is a great investment if your going turbo, clearence issues with the bigger full size ef radiator. The inovative crossmember is already designed to fit a turbo mani and downpipe as well. My buddys are running a bone stock b16 with a t3/t4 tuned at 7psi pushing 240hp to the front wheels.
